What's The Definition Of Bowler?
[n] a hat that is round and black and hard with a narrow brim; worn by some British businessmen
[n] rolls balls down an alley at pins [n] delivers the ball to the batsman in cricket Synonyms | Synonyms for Bowler: bowler hat | derby | plug hat Related Terms | Find terms related to Bowler: See Also | chapeau | cricketer | hat | lid | participant | player Bowler In Webster's Dictionary \Bowl"er\, n.
One who plays at bowls, or who rolls the ball in cricket or
any other game.
\Bowl"er\, n. [From 2d {Bowl}.] A derby hat. [Eng.] |
